Ukraine to switch to daylight saving time on March 30 – Kyiv Administration
On the night of March 29–30, Ukraine will transition to daylight saving time by moving clocks forward by one hour, the Kyiv City State Administration (KCSA) reminded citizens.
"Kyiv residents, a reminder: this Sunday, Ukraine will switch to daylight saving time. On the night of March 29-30, clocks should be set forward by one hour," the KCSA stated on Telegram on Saturday.
